Flooded floor repair services focus on restoring areas affected by water intrusion, whether caused by plumbing failures, heavy rain, or natural flooding events. These services typically involve removing standing water, drying out affected surfaces, and repairing or replacing damaged flooring materials such as carpets, hardwood, tile, or subflooring. The goal is to eliminate moisture that can lead to further damage or mold growth, helping to restore the property to a safe and livable condition. Experienced local contractors use specialized equipment to ensure thorough drying and effective repairs, minimizing long-term issues caused by water exposure.
This type of service addresses a variety of problems that can arise from flooding or water leaks. Common issues include warped or buckling floors, persistent dampness, and the development of mold or mildew in flooring and subfloor areas. Flooded floor repair can also help prevent structural damage to the foundation or framing of a property, which can occur if water is not properly removed and dried. Homeowners dealing with sudden flooding, slow leaks that have worsened over time, or storm-related water intrusion often turn to these services to resolve ongoing moisture problems and protect their investment.

The overview below groups typical Flooded Floor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Warwick, RI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Many routine flood damage repairs in Warwick can cost between $250 and $600, covering minor floor drying and surface repairs. These projects typically involve localized areas and are completed quickly by local contractors. Larger, more involved jobs may push the cost higher but still generally stay within this range.
Moderate Restoration - Mid-sized flood damage projects, including partial floor replacement or extensive drying, often range from $600 to $2,000. Many projects fall into this band, especially when multiple rooms or larger sections of flooring are affected. Costs can increase with additional repairs or materials needed.
Major Flood Damage - Extensive flooding that requires complete floor removal and significant structural drying can range from $2,000 to $5,000 or more. Such projects are less common but may involve complex repairs, especially in older properties or those with extensive water intrusion.
Full Replacement - When flood damage is severe enough to warrant complete floor replacement, costs typically start around $5,000 and can go higher depending on the size of the area and materials chosen. Larger, more complex projects are less frequent but represent the upper end of typical expenses for flood repair services nearby.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es floors to flood during heavy rain? Flooded floors can result from plumbing leaks, poor drainage, or heavy rainfall overwhelming the property's drainage system, leading to water seeping into the flooring.
How can I tell if my floor has sustained water damage? Signs include warping, discoloration, a damp or musty smell, or visible water pooling on the surface, indicating potential water infiltration.
What types of flooring are most vulnerable to flood damage? Carpeting, hardwood, and laminate flooring are particularly susceptible to water damage, which can lead to warping, staining, or mold growth.
Are there preventative measures to reduce flood damage to floors? Installing proper drainage systems, sealing basement walls, and maintaining gutters can help minimize the risk of flood-related floor damage.
How do local contractors handle flooded floor repairs? Service providers assess the extent of water damage, remove affected materials, dry the area thoroughly, and restore the flooring to prevent further issues.
